WebJul 10, 2024 · Hay bedding in a rabbit’s living space should be changed once a week if the rabbit uses a litter box If a rabbit doesn’t use a little box, this hay will need to be … WebMar 29, 2024 · Not all rabbits require bedding – it depends on the housing situation. For free-range rabbits, you really only need a litter box and a few places where your rabbit can rest or hide. For more traditional enclosures, however, using the right rabbit bedding can keep the cage clean, dry, and odor free for a week or more at a time.

WebJan 3, 2024 · No, rabbits don’t NEED bedding. It is up to you to add bedding along, as your rabbit has access to soft flooring. However, outdoor rabbits will need bedding because it provides insulation. Rabbits need insulation to remain warm during the night, especially during winter.
